Significance of Soil pH and Nutrient Content material, The best way to plant pumpkins

Soil pH impacts the supply of important vitamins for pumpkin progress. A pH between 6.0 and 6.8 is taken into account excellent for many pumpkin varieties, because it permits for optimum nutrient uptake and microbial exercise. A pH that’s too low (acidic) or too excessive (alkaline) can restrict nutrient availability, resulting in stunted progress and diminished yields.

Pumpkin crops require a balanced mixture of macronutrients (nitrogen, phosphorus, potassium) and micronutrients (boron, copper, iron, manganese, molybdenum, zinc) to develop and reproduce. A soil take a look at can decide the nutrient content material and determine any deficiencies. Natural amendments, equivalent to compost or manure, could be added to the soil to enhance nutrient ranges.

Properly-Draining Soil and Enough Moisture

Properly-draining soil permits for correct water absorption and aeration, selling wholesome root improvement and lowering the chance of waterborne ailments. Pumpkins require a minimal of 1 inch of water per week, both from rainfall or irrigation. Overwatering can result in root rot and different issues.

Deciding on the Proper Pumpkin Seeds

Deciding on the suitable pumpkin seeds is important for a profitable harvest. When selecting pumpkin seeds, think about components equivalent to heirloom or hybrid varieties, illness resistance, and storage circumstances.

Heirloom pumpkin seeds are open-pollinated and could be saved for future plantings. They provide a various vary of colours, shapes, and sizes, making them excellent for gardeners trying to attempt new and distinctive varieties. Nonetheless, heirloom pumpkin seeds could not have the identical stage of illness resistance as hybrid seeds.

Hybrid pumpkin seeds, however, supply improved illness resistance and better yields. They’re extra uniform in dimension and form, making them excellent for industrial growers. Nonetheless, hybrid pumpkin seeds are sterile and can’t be saved for future plantings.

Illness-resistant pumpkin seeds are designed to face up to particular fungal and bacterial ailments. They’re usually utilized in areas the place illness strain is excessive. Nonetheless, disease-resistant pumpkin seeds could not have the identical stage of taste or texture as common pumpkin seeds.

Storage circumstances are additionally essential in relation to pumpkin seeds. Retailer seeds in an hermetic container in a cool, darkish place to protect their viability. Preserve seeds away from moisture and direct daylight to keep up their efficiency.

Irrigation Strategies for Pumpkin Cultivation

The selection of irrigation technique will depend on the local weather, soil kind, and desired stage of water conservation. The next are the most typical irrigation strategies utilized in pumpkin cultivation:

  • Drip Irrigation System: This technique delivers water on to the roots of the crops, lowering evaporation and runoff. Drip irrigation techniques are sometimes utilized in areas with sizzling and dry climates. The advantages of drip irrigation embrace diminished water consumption, improved water distribution, and diminished soil erosion.
  • Sprinkler System: This technique disperses water over a large space, offering uniform protection. Sprinkler techniques are sometimes utilized in areas with delicate climates. Nonetheless, sprinkler techniques can result in wasted water attributable to evaporation and runoff.
  • Flood Irrigation System: This technique includes flooding the soil with water to provide the roots of the crops. Flood irrigation techniques are sometimes utilized in areas with flat terrain and excessive water tables. The advantages of flood irrigation embrace diminished water prices and improved soil fertility. Nonetheless, flood irrigation can result in salt buildup within the soil and elevated erosion.

Results of Overwatering and Underwatering on Pumpkin Vegetation

Overwatering and underwatering can have important impacts on pumpkin crops, affecting fruit dimension, illness susceptibility, and soil construction.

  • Overwatering: Extended durations of extreme moisture can result in root rot, stem decay, and fruit spoilage. Overwatering may enhance the chance of illness, equivalent to powdery mildew and downy mildew, which may considerably cut back pumpkin yields.
  • Underwatering: Inadequate moisture can result in diminished plant progress, smaller fruit dimension, and decrease yields. Underwatering may enhance the chance of illness, equivalent to bacterial leaf spot and leaf curl, which may hurt pumpkin crops.

Advantages of Mulching

Mulching provides quite a few advantages for pumpkin cultivation, together with:

  1. Soil Temperature Regulation: Mulch helps regulate soil temperature by stopping warmth from escaping through the day and retaining the soil cooler through the night time. This ensures that pumpkin roots develop in a constant temperature surroundings.
  2. Weed Suppression: Mulch prevents weed seeds from germinating and competing with pumpkin crops for sources like water and vitamins.
  3. Rainfall Retention: Mulch helps retain rainfall, lowering the necessity for frequent irrigation and minimizing soil erosion.
  4. Soil Moisture Conservation: Mulch retains the soil moist, lowering water loss by means of evaporation and runoff.
  5. Soil Erosion Prevention: Mulch prevents soil erosion, which may injury the pumpkin plant’s root system.

Step-by-Step Information to Efficient Weed Management By way of Mulching

To realize efficient weed management by means of mulching, observe these steps:

  1. Put together the Soil: Clear the world of any particles, weeds, or particles.
  2. Apply a Layer of Mulch: Unfold a 2- to 3-inch layer of mulch over the complete space, leaving a 1-inch hole across the base of the pumpkin plant.
  3. Bury Weeds: As weeds develop, bury them beneath the mulch to stop them from competing with the pumpkin plant.
  4. Monitor and Keep: Recurrently examine the mulch layer and take away any particles or weeds that develop by means of the mulch.

Frequent Pests Affecting Pumpkin Vegetation

Pumpkin crops are attacked by a number of pests, together with aphids, whiteflies, and squash bugs. These pests could cause important injury to the crops, lowering their progress and yield.

#### Aphids

Aphids are small, soft-bodied bugs that feed on plant sap, inflicting curled or distorted leaves and stunted progress. They’ll reproduce shortly, producing stay younger which might be able to feeding inside 8-10 days of beginning. Aphids are sometimes discovered on the underside of leaves and could be managed utilizing neem oil, insecticidal cleaning soap, or horticultural oil.

#### Whiteflies

Whiteflies are tiny bugs that feed on plant sap, inflicting yellowing leaves and stunted progress. They’ll lay eggs on the underside of leaves, which hatch into nymphs that feed on plant sap. Whiteflies could be managed utilizing insecticidal cleaning soap, neem oil, or introducing pure predators, equivalent to girl beetles or lacewings.

#### Squash Bugs

Squash bugs are flat, oval-shaped bugs that feed on plant sap, inflicting wilting and stunted progress. They’ll lay eggs on the underside of leaves, which hatch into nymphs that feed on plant sap. Squash bugs could be managed utilizing neem oil, insecticidal cleaning soap, or introducing pure predators, equivalent to useful nematodes.

Built-in Pest Administration (IPM) Methods for Pumpkin Vegetation

IPM methods contain a mixture of cultural, chemical, and organic controls to handle pests and ailments. These methods can be utilized together with one another to realize the perfect outcomes.

#### Cultural Controls

Cultural controls contain modifying the rising circumstances of the pumpkin crops to stop pests and ailments. Examples of cultural controls embrace:

– Planting resistant varieties
– Offering ample spacing and air circulation
– Sustaining soil well being and fertility
– Watering fastidiously to stop waterlogged soil

#### Chemical Controls

Chemical controls contain utilizing pesticides or fungicides to handle pests and ailments. Examples of chemical controls embrace:

– Neem oil
– Insecticidal cleaning soap
– Horticultural oil
– Sulfur-based fungicides
– Copper-based fungicides

#### Organic Controls

Organic controls contain utilizing pure predators or parasites to handle pests. Examples of organic controls embrace:

– Girl beetles
– Lacewings
– Useful nematodes
– Trichogramma wasps

Designing a Trellis System for Pumpkin Vegetation

When designing a trellis system, it is important to think about the mature dimension of the pumpkin vines and the peak of the trellis. A common rule of thumb is to make use of a trellis that’s not less than 6-8 toes tall and 3-4 toes huge. This may give the vines sufficient house to climb and unfold out with out changing into too dense or overcrowded.

Listed below are some supplies you need to use to create a trellis system:

– Picket stakes: These can be utilized as vertical helps for the trellis and could be spaced about 2-3 toes aside.
– Twine or wire: This can be utilized to tie the pumpkin vines to the trellis and maintain them from tangling or getting broken.
– Bamboo stakes: These can be utilized as horizontal helps for the trellis and could be spaced about 1-2 toes aside.
– Netting or mesh: This can be utilized to offer extra assist for the pumpkin vines and forestall them from tangling or getting broken.

To arrange a trellis system, begin by putting the vertical helps (picket stakes or bamboo stakes) within the floor at common intervals. Then, use twine or wire to tie the horizontal helps (bamboo stakes or netting/mesh) to the vertical helps. Lastly, tie the pumpkin vines to the trellis utilizing twine or wire.
